**Key Ceremony — Step 7 (Murmura Audio-Guide App)**

Security reviewer confirms: signing laptop air-gapped; two witnesses from the Hallenwick Museum IT team present; old content-signing key revoked; new key fingerprint read aloud and recorded in the ceremony log. Before sealing the hardware token in the tamper bag, verify the escrow shard was written correctly by re-deriving it with the recovery passphrase below.

strongbox words: druath-quenael

Subject: Config hot-reload enabled for Ferngate 4.2

Hi,

Hot-reloading of configuration is now live on the Ferngate staging tier. Changes to routing and rate-limit sections apply within ten seconds without a restart; TLS settings still require a full deploy. Please confirm the staging canary picked up the new reload watcher before you cut the release. The verification step prints a short build token, which appears below.

build token for hahig-fafop: htk31_45eb6cd61cdc144157609ac564c7174

Ticket: Vault lockout blocking FX rounding fix

Heads up, new folks: the Coinloom conversion service has known half-cent rounding drift, and the fix is ready to deploy. Problem is the deploy pipeline can't fetch the FX signing key because the finance vault sealed during last night's maintenance. The rounding patch itself is solid — banker's rounding everywhere, tests included. To unseal the vault and unblock the deploy, enter the recovery passphrase below.

strongbox words: ulamir-ulaix